Escoffier-Austin vs. MediaTech Institute-Dallas
Both Auguste Escoffier School of Culinary Arts-Austin and MediaTech Institute-Dallas are Private, 2-4 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are Auguste Escoffier School of Culinary Arts-Austin and MediaTech Institute-Dallas with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- Escoffier-Austin's tuition ($36,720) is more expensive than MediaTech Institute-Dallas ($35,200).
- MediaTech Institute-Dallas's students to faculty ratio (8 to 1) is lower than Escoffier-Austin (25 to 1).
- Escoffier-Austin (372 students) is larger than MediaTech Institute-Dallas (200 students) with more enrolled students.
- Escoffier-Austin ($5,332) has higher amount of financial aid than MediaTech Institute-Dallas ($5,037).
- MediaTech Institute-Dallas's graduation rate (58%) is higher than Escoffier-Austin (57%).
